Subject: Pilot Launch with Farrowgate Stores

Branch managers,

We have signed a twelve-week pilot placing the Bellamy self-checkout kits in six Farrowgate Stores locations across the Northvale region. Installation starts next month; Lena Draspin coordinates scheduling. Weekly performance readouts will go to this list. Keep the arrangement internal for now. The wider intent behind the pilot is noted below.

board note of kadug-tawig: Only 5 of the 100 pilot accounts renewed Oliath, so a churn review is set for April 15.

## Ownership — Consent Banner Rollout

Heads up for the sync: the Tidebell consent banner is now live on staging for all three locales. Rollout to production goes region by region starting next sprint, gated behind the feature flag. Questions about copy, flag timing, or the opt-out flow all go to the rollout owner named below.

named custodian: Aldath Raleth Holox

## ParityScope Runbook — Review Notes

ParityScope polls partner booking sites every fifteen minutes and flags hotel rate mismatches above the configured threshold. It runs as a single worker in the Veldmark cluster with read-only access to the rates store. Outbound requests go through the Quillgate proxy; no credentials are embedded in the scraper modules. Alerts route to the parity on-call rotation. The current production configuration is listed below.

config for tagaf-bawif:
[norok]
host = norok.ordinworks.local
user = norok_svc
database = norok_prod

## Local Setup: Gatekeep Rate Limiting

Gatekeep enforces per-client token buckets at the edge of the Orlin internal gateway. For local development, run the limiter in permissive mode first so you can observe counters without rejections. The limiter persists bucket state in a local Postgres instance, which you should point at using the connection string below.

primary connection of tagep-yahig = clickhouse://silir_svc:B3MBYOi@db-50fc.norvanet.example:5432/wenvan